A leading vector at 31% is a weaker statement than the ranking makes it sound. Verizon's 2026 Data Breach Investigations Report puts exploitation of software vulnerabilities at 31% of breaches, ahead of stolen credentials [1], which leaves roughly 69% of breaches starting some other way [1] and places credentials somewhere below 31% themselves [2]. The order of the top two has changed while the spread across routes has not, and that matters for anyone tempted to move an identity budget into vulnerability management on the strength of one table.
The board-deck version of readiness is a list of acquisitions: cyber insurance, an incident response retainer, endpoint detection, backups, and a few more products each year [4]. It is incomplete because acquisition and operation are funded on different clocks. Approval for a tool clears once; the rota that watches it at 3am and the drill that proves a restore is fast enough recur annually, and the half-finished capabilities Ryan Ikeler of MOXFIVE describes are all cases where the second clock was never wound [5].
MOXFIVE is paid by organizations already inside an incident [2], so a claim that executives overestimate their visibility, their response speed and the durability of their controls [3] doubles as a pitch. But the claim is cheap to falsify in-house: a restore drill has a stopwatch, and a round-the-clock monitoring rota has a name against every hour. A firm that runs both and finds its dashboard was accurate has spent an afternoon.
The detection argument is the part that should change how a quarterly review reads. Deloitte's 2025 Cyber Threat Trends Report describes attackers combining credential theft, social engineering, AI-assisted phishing and exploitation of existing vulnerabilities so that malicious activity is hard to separate from normal enterprise operations [8]. Ikeler adds that obfuscation, living-off-the-land technique and slow movement mean many intrusions never announce themselves with a ransom note or a black screen, and that the ones caught early are caught by teams actively looking [9]. If dwell time has always set how bad an incident becomes [10], the line item that governs severity is hunting capacity rather than alert volume, and attacker-side AI compresses the time available without altering the mechanism [11].
On Ikeler's account, investigations rarely trace to a single failure and usually trace to a chain of forgivable ones: a deferred patch, a credential that outlived its purpose, an unverified segmentation boundary, a gap in monitoring [7]. That points away from any single emergency purchase and toward upkeep of what is already in place. Chains break at their cheapest link, which is why his own prescription favours tools that have performed in real incidents over what shows well in a demo [12], and why he treats maturity as how effectively tools are deployed rather than how many exist [6]. The choice this quarter sets up for next year is whose budget absorbs the running cost of what is already owned, because if that lands nowhere, the 31% will still be accurate and the coverage report will still read green.

Two borrowed statistics holding up a memoir
Strip out the two citations and nothing here is checkable. The 31% and the ranking flip belong to Verizon; the blended-tradecraft observation belongs to Deloitte; both arrive as sentences in someone else's column, with no link, no methodology and no figure for the credential theft that was supposedly overtaken. The rest — the unmonitored EDR, the backups that would not restore in time, the chain of forgivable gaps — is recalled from investigations no reader can inspect, by the man who ran them. It is plausible and specific, and it is still testimony.
Nobody named, nothing dated
There is no adoption to measure. No organization is named, no product is deployed or dropped, no incident is dated, no restore test is reported as passed or failed. The piece describes patterns across unnamed investigations, which is the opposite of a trackable event, so we leave this blank rather than convert anecdote into a number.
Deflationary advice, inflated foundation
Unusual shape. The advice itself is deliberately unglamorous — finish the deployment, test the restore, stop buying — which is the least hyped thing anyone says about security spending. The overstatement sits underneath it: a single unverified statistic is presented as a settled turn in how breaches begin, 'battle-tested' is offered as a purchasing standard with no test named, and the pattern claims carry the confidence of data while resting on recollection. Modest gap, and it comes from the framing rather than the recommendation.
The remedy is the author's product
Read the closing advice and then the byline. Ikeler tells readers to engage firms that investigate breaches across many industries before they generate their own incident; Ikeler is president of MOXFIVE, which does resilience and technical recovery for companies in incidents. Forbes' council format at least puts that affiliation in the first line, which is more disclosure than most vendor commentary manages, and the piece never names a product to buy. But the argument's destination and the author's business are the same place, and no independent voice in our coverage tests either.
Single voice, single venue
Our confidence is limited by arithmetic more than judgement: one publisher, one interested author, zero corroboration. What we can stand behind is narrow and solid — the disclosure is explicit, and the derivations from the quoted figure (credentials below 31%, non-exploitation routes still the majority) follow with no room for argument. Everything the story is actually about would move a long way on one look at the underlying Verizon report or one vendor-neutral account.
